DOMINIC THOMPSON jumped at the chance to work with Stuart Kettlewell at Kilmarnock - after missing out at Motherwell.

- BY MICHAEL BAILLIE

The left-sided defender joined the Steelmen on a short-term deal in January but only played 30 minutes for Kettlewell as he quit as manager two days after Thompson signed.

Thompson took the unexpected departure in his stride as it's not the first time that had happened to him.

When he joined Forest Green Rovers on loan from Blackpool in January 2024, manager Troy Deeney was sacked just four days later.

So when the opportunity came up again to play for Kettlewell, Thompson had no hesitation in joining Kilmarnock in the summer as he knew he was a gaffer who suited his style.
